Output a51eb70606fe172d3890f770a39a23f02fa840a2d66a25c0d01b5d7fff4a800f:0

value
3716091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e68539a8a129e60e5ce5bc4e135e25df1b546517 OP_EQUAL
address
3NhtwKHA6TtBFhsyV5vdG6DA5rJnvLuFVo
transaction
a51eb70606fe172d3890f770a39a23f02fa840a2d66a25c0d01b5d7fff4a800f
confirmations
140696
spent
true